Red Alert

Red Alert New man in town, Falcon Exclusive Michel Lucas, discovers an exciting world of endless possibilities--sexual and otherwise. Also starring Falcon exclusives Brennan Foster, Tristan Paris & Marc Stewart; plus Kurt Stefano and Nick Ford. Goodwill and Glasnost all around.

Average Score : 80

Status: Released

Release Date: 1998-01-21

Geners

Production Companies Falcon Studios

Production Countries United States of America,

Run time: 87 minutes

Budget: --

Revenue: --